
Island telecommunications company Sure says it should have its own 4G network up and running this summer.
Last week the company signed a deal with Chinese technology giant Huawei to replace the existing 2G and 3G network.
4G will provide faster broadband speeds for mobile phones – and you’ll even be able to run home broadband over it.
But will it mean buying a new mobile phone? Not necessarily, says Sure’s Andy Bridson:
